We’re seeking an experienced Social Media Manager to own and drive our clients’ social media presence across organic platforms. In this client-facing role, you will develop platform strategies, manage content calendars, and create content both yourself and alongside our video team. You’ll act as the key social voice between our clients and internal teams, ensuring brand consistency, cultural relevance, and performance excellence.
Salary: £33,000 - £37,000
Location: Trafford Park, Manchester
Key Responsibilities:
- Develop and manage social media strategies across platforms, including Instagram, TikTok, LinkedIn, Facebook, X, and YouTube.
- Be the primary point of contact for clients on social media performance, content planning, and campaign updates.
- Work closely with our creative team to ensure social content is on-brand, on-brief, and optimised for performance.
- Build and manage content calendars across multiple clients simultaneously, maintaining quality and consistency.
- Monitor community engagement, responding to comments and messages in line with client brand guidelines.
- Analyse and report on social media performance metrics, providing actionable insights and recommendations.
- Stay ahead of platform trends, algorithm updates, and cultural moments to keep clients relevant and competitive.
- Support pitches and planning phases with strategic social media insights.

How to prepare for a job interview at Nova Recruitment
✨Know Your Platforms
Make sure you’re well-versed in the latest trends and features of platforms like Instagram, TikTok, and LinkedIn. Research how these platforms can be leveraged for brand growth and engagement, and be ready to discuss specific strategies you would implement.
✨Showcase Your Creativity
Prepare a portfolio of your previous work that highlights your content creation skills. Bring examples of successful campaigns you've managed, including visuals and metrics that demonstrate their impact. This will show your potential employer that you can deliver on-brand content.
✨Client Communication is Key
Since this role involves being the primary point of contact for clients, practice articulating how you would handle client interactions. Think of examples where you successfully managed client expectations or resolved issues, and be ready to share those stories.
✨Be Data-Driven
Familiarise yourself with social media analytics tools and be prepared to discuss how you use data to inform your strategies. Bring insights from past campaigns that illustrate your ability to analyse performance metrics and make recommendations for improvement.
